The culture of a company is one of the most important factors in its success. It sets the tone for how employees interact, work, and grow within the organization. A positive company culture can create a productive and collaborative environment that encourages creativity and loyalty. But creating a positive company culture can be a challenge, and it’s something that needs to be actively managed and nurtured. Here are some tips to help you create a positive company culture.

Communicate Clearly

Effective communication is essential to a positive company culture. It’s important to ensure that everyone is on the same page and that everyone is aware of the company’s goals and objectives. Make sure to have regular meetings to discuss progress, and make sure to provide feedback to employees on a regular basis. It’s also important to provide employees with the tools and resources they need to do their jobs well. This will help them feel valued and appreciated, and it will help create a sense of ownership in the company.

Encourage Collaboration

A positive company culture encourages collaboration and teamwork. When employees work together, they can come up with innovative solutions to problems and can create a more productive and efficient workplace. Encourage employees to share ideas and to work together on projects. Make sure to recognize and reward employees for their contributions to the team.

Provide Opportunities for Growth

A positive company culture should provide employees with opportunities for growth and development. This can include offering training and development programs, mentorship programs, and other initiatives that will help employees advance in their careers. It’s also important to provide employees with the opportunity to take on new challenges and to take on additional responsibilities. This will help employees feel valued and appreciated.

Foster a Positive Work Environment

Creating a positive work environment is essential to creating a positive company culture. This means creating an environment that is free from harassment and discrimination. Make sure that employees are treated with respect and that everyone is held to the same standards. It’s also important to create a work environment that is conducive to collaboration and productivity. This can include having comfortable workspaces, providing snacks and beverages, and having flexible work hours.

Reward and Recognize Employees

Rewarding and recognizing employees for their hard work and achievements is essential to creating a positive company culture. Recognizing employees for their efforts and achievements will help them feel valued and appreciated. It will also help to create a sense of pride and ownership in the company. Make sure to recognize employees both publicly and privately, and make sure to provide tangible rewards such as bonuses, promotions, and other incentives.

Create a Culture of Trust

Trust is essential to creating a positive company culture. Employees need to trust that their opinions and ideas are valued and that they can be open and honest with their managers and colleagues. Make sure to create an environment where employees feel safe to express their thoughts and opinions without fear of judgement or retaliation. This will help to create a culture of trust and collaboration.
